Wrexham Postcodes County

Wrexham is a county borough in north east Wales, positioned close to the English border and shaped by both industrial heritage and surrounding countryside. The landscape includes fertile lowland areas, river valleys and gently rising ground, which have influenced settlement and local industry over time. Its location has long made it an important point of connection between Wales and north west England.

The town of Wrexham serves as the main centre for the county borough, supporting surrounding villages and rural communities. Historically, the area developed through coal mining, brewing and manufacturing, which helped shape its growth and working character. While heavy industry has declined, Wrexham continues to function as a regional hub for education, retail and services, with a strong sense of local identity.

The wider Wrexham area benefits from access to open countryside, rivers and walking routes, offering opportunities for outdoor activity alongside everyday life. Community life remains an important feature, supported by schools, cultural activity and local facilities. Taken together, Wrexham offers a calm blend of working town heritage, rural surroundings and modern regional role, giving it a settled and enduring character within north Wales.

Postcode districts in Wrexham

DistrictPost townPostcodesPopulation
LL11 Wrexham 1,291 40,297
LL13 Wrexham 1,040 35,329
LL14 Wrexham 1,035 31,981
CH4 Chester 905 35,637
LL12 Wrexham 883 26,706
SY13 Whitchurch 873 19,164
LL20 Llangollen 383 8,085
SY14 Malpas 344 6,971
